What is the difference between Remote Senior Sql Database Developer vs Remote SQL Database Administrator?

AspectRemote Senior SQL Database DeveloperRemote SQL Database Administrator
Primary RoleDesigning, developing, and optimizing SQL databases and queriesManaging, maintaining, and securing SQL databases
Required SkillsSQL programming, database design, performance tuningDatabase management, backup/recovery, security protocols
Work EnvironmentDevelopment teams, project-based tasksOperational support, system monitoring
CertificationsMicrosoft SQL Server certifications, related credentialsMicrosoft Certified: Azure Database Administrator, similar certifications

While both roles require SQL expertise and certifications, the Remote Senior SQL Database Developer focuses on creating and optimizing databases, whereas the Remote SQL Database Administrator manages and maintains existing databases to ensure security and performance.

Job description

Overview

We are seeking a Senior Director of Technology to lead our Interoperability and Data organization during a pivotal modernization phase.

This leader will shape the future of our healthcare data and API platforms-advancing FHIR-based interoperability, modernizing our enterprise data architecture, and transitioning core systems from on-premise infrastructure to cloud-native environments.

Over the next 12-24 months, key priorities include:

  • Evolving our API strategy to a FHIR-driven, platform-centric model
  • Modernizing our data warehouse using Snowflake and Databricks (bronze/silver/gold architecture)
  • Strengthening and scaling our SQL Server ecosystem
  • Enabling near real-time data access and analytics
  • Driving AI agent enablement through MCP tooling
  • Advancing healthcare interoperability standards across next-generation software systems

This is a senior organizational leadership role responsible for long-term technology direction, operational excellence, and leadership development across multiple teams. The Senior Director partners closely with Product and Executive Leadership to ensure our data platforms scale securely, reliably, and strategically.

Key Responsibilities

  • Define and execute the long-term strategy for interoperability and enterprise data platforms
  • Lead and develop multiple engineering leaders and teams
  • Establish enterprise database and data architecture standards
  • Modernize and optimize SQL Server environments for performance, scalability, and high availability
  • Oversee implementation of Snowflake and Databricks lakehouse models
  • Enable near real-time analytics and scalable data processing
  • Advance FHIR-based API strategy and healthcare interoperability capabilities
  • Partner with executive stakeholders on investment decisions and roadmap sequencing
  • Drive operational rigor, compliance, security, and system reliability
  • Sponsor innovation, including AI-enabled development workflows

Required Qualifications

  • 12+ years of progressive technology experience, including 5+ years in senior engineering leadership roles
  • Bachelor's degree in computer science, engineering, or related field or equivalent experience
  • Proven experience architecting and modernizing enterprise data platforms and API ecosystems
  • Experience of leading managers and multiple engineering teams (manager-of-managers experience required)
  • Deep expertise in relational database systems and enterprise data architecture
  • Background in Microsoft SQL Server, including performance tuning, indexing strategies, query optimization, high availability, and large-scale data environments
  • Extensive experience with SQL and advanced data modeling principles
  • Experience modernizing enterprise data warehouses and migrating to cloud-based platforms
  • Experience supporting near real-time or high-volume data processing systems
  • Familiarity with healthcare interoperability standards, particularly FHIR, HL7, etc.
  • Experience with C#/.NET and RESTful API environments
  • Familiarity with Kafka, containerized hosting, and modern DevOps ecosystems
  • Experience operating in regulated or compliance-driven environments preferred
  • Strong executive communication and organizational leadership skills
